de Haas van Alphen perspective on the origin of heavy fermions in UPt$_3$

Precise de Haas van Alphen (dHvA) oscillation measurements on the heavy fermion superconductor UPt$_3$ are available as a function of magnetic field angle. It was recently proposed that the heavy quasiparticles in this material arise from the localization of two of the three 5f electrons of the U ions [Zwicknagl et al., PRB 65, 081103R (2002)]. The predicted Fermi surface topology however differs from traditional bandstructure calculations. We will focus on the experimentally observed angle dependence of the hole-like $\delta$-orbit, as this appears difficult to reconcile with the Fermi surface of Zwicknagl et al.
